canadian inquiry

does anyone have any information on ordering phones from canada? i discovered mobiles.co.uk through craigslist and ive had some correspondence through email with someone there telling me they will ship me a contract free unlocked iphone 3gs 32gb for 300$ canadian, free shipping, next day delivery. i'm assuming this would be contract free? everyone here has been talking about contracts with 02 and vodafone, but obviously thats not good for me as im in canada and the site does not list prices for buying the phone outright. does this seem shady to anyone else? 300$ is literally more than half the retail price here in canada so im quite interested. any advice would be appreciated.

It's a scam, it's entirely unrelated to us and you should never, ever do business with someone who wants Western Union payment, doesn't have an email address at the company they supposedly work for, etc etc.

Update txt-web changeover

Just thought I'd post an update on the switch from unlimited txt's to unlimited web bolt on, I started my contract with mobiles.co.uk back in Feburary, contacted o2 to try and changeover & no joy, then I read this thread, and tried a few more times, and, eventually, was told that I could not change it for 9 months, so after the 9th month phoned them back and got it changed over on the second attempt.
Was all good until the 21st of December when I got a txt from o2 saying that I had exceeded my data allowance by 68pence, so I called them thinking how can I exceed my allowance on the 21st of any month, when my billing date is the 19th, and I'd hardly used any data ?
They told me that someone had switched on the free web bolt on, and then a second person had tried to switch it on but actually turned it back off instead, and could see from their call records that is wasn't at my request, so have switched it back on with effect from tomorrow.
The guy also told me that, a) If you take out a contract with CPW or Phones4U then the tarrif you start with is for the duration of the contract and unchangeable, and, b) any queries relating to tarrif changes should be made to CPW and not direct to o2, o2 apparently no longer deals with these requests, after which he proceeded to change it back to unlimited web, crazy.
So I will now have to keep checking my account online to make sure I'm not being charged for data, because I can see this happening again.
I think the moral of the story is though, always go direct to the network, I had done for the past 6 years (with o2), and had never had any problems at all with them.
